I think that the current practice of not adding new content to the sub-point releases (e.g., 0.8.1, 0.8.2) is far too limiting. These are new releases, and should be able to have new stuff in them. They should not, however, contain any changes that are not compatible with the main point release; incompatibilities should be reserved for point releases. If we need to backport bug fixes, we can append "a", "b", etc., to the versions: e.g., 0.8.1a is the first bugfix release for 0.8.1. - Ed Leafe
